nearby mountain; mountain near a settlement
Refers to a mountain that is close to a village, town, or inhabited area, often used in contrast to deeper, remote mountains (奥山).
On the nearby mountain of this village, many wild vegetables have been harvested since old times.
The vegetation differs greatly between the nearby mountain and the deep mountain.
Standard kanji spelling for this word.
Compound of 外 (to, 'outside') and 山 (yama, 'mountain'), referring to a mountain on the outskirts or near a settlement.
